"Stop 0x21a" Error Message Occurs If You Download a RIPrep Image (308299)



The information in this article applies to:

  • Microsoft Windows 2000 Server
  • Microsoft Windows 2000 Advanced Server
  • Microsoft Windows XP Professional

This article was previously published under Q308299

SYMPTOMS

If you download a Remote Installation Preparation wizard (RIPrep) image from a Windows 2000-based server that is running Remote Installation Services, you may receive the following error message:
STOP: c000021a {Fatal System Error}

CAUSE

This issue may occur if any of the following conditions are true:
  • Windows 2000-based server that is running Remote Installation Services contains a Windows Preinstall Environment (WinPE) image.
  • The folder name in which the WinPE image is stored is listed before the name of the Windows XP backing flat image (the image that is created when you run Risetup.exe) because the first letter of the folder in which the WinPE image is stored occurs earlier in the alphabet. For example, the WinPE image is stored in the following folder:

    D:\Reminst\Setup\Language\Images\Winpe.xp

    The Windows XP backing flat image is stored in the following folder:

    D:\Reminst\Setup\Language\Images\Xp.rtm

WORKAROUND

To work around this issue, rename the folder in which the Windows XP backing flat image is stored to a name that starts with a letter that occurs earlier in the alphabet than the first letter of the folder in which the WinPE image is stored.

MORE INFORMATION

If you are loading a RIPrep image, the Remote Installation Services Boot Information Negotiation Layer (BINL) service looks for a matching backing flat image so that the service can start. After the service starts, it starts the network, and then copies the image to the local hard disk. The BINL service scans the Reminst\Setup\Language\Images folder alphabetically as it looks for a matching Ntoskrnl.exe file. Because WinPE images are a subset of the Windows XP files, the BINL service finds a match, and then selects this image.
